[QUOTE="Paul66, post: 4328919, member: 16907"][ATTACH=full]355592[/ATTACH] Redeemable for 10 soap certificates in 1905, this solid oak dresser was a neighborhood freebie, somewhat busted up inside, but all pieces intact, and responded well to glue and some strategic pounding. I cleaned the gunked-up handle pulls by soaking overnight, then scrubbing with steel wool. Thanks for looking.[/QUOTE]
